电导通钻杆爆燃内衬复合制备技术研究

Research on Gas Deflagration CRA Lined Technology on Preparation Drill Pipe with Electric Power Cable in Its Inwall

摘要 讨论了几种内衬复合技术在钻杆管体内壁铺设导线的可行性,并采用含能气体爆燃内衬方法进行了内衬复合试验。结果表明,采用该方法内衬后复合效果良好,钻杆、电缆及内衬耐蚀管贴合紧密,电缆导电性能及绝缘性均达到设计要求。 In the paper the feasibility of several common lining technologies for laying the cable between the drill body and the CRA-layer were discussed,and the energy-contain gas deflagration lining method was adopted to conduct lining test.The results show that the drill pipe,electric powder cable and CRA lined tubes fit tightly after using this method;both the conductivity property and insulation property of cable meet design requirements.
